Step 1-Introduction

To solve such a question, proper knowledge of the mole concept is required. When reactants are converted to the products, the number of moles on each side of the equation should be the same. This is termed a balanced equation. Avogadro provided a definition of the mole. It is the measure of the concentration of atoms/molecules/ ions. One mole of a substance contains 6.022×1023 molecules/ions/atoms.
